Introduction
Poker is a widely popular card online game that combines skill, method, and a bit of chance. With numerous variations like Texas Hold'em, Omaha, and Seven-Card Stud, poker offers players a thrilling and competitive gaming knowledge. To achieve poker, people need certainly to develop efficient strategies that optimize their decision making abilities, and as a result, increase their particular odds of winning. This report explores some key poker methods, focusing the significance of comprehending the online game, reading opponents, managing bankroll, and strategic decision-making.

Comprehending the Game
One of several fundamental aspects of poker method is having an extensive comprehension of the video game and its guidelines. People must certanly be familiar with hand rankings, betting structures, and possible results. By perfecting the video game's fundamentals, people will make informed decisions and strategize efficiently, examining chances and possible incentives.

Reading Opponents
An important aspect of poker strategy could be the capacity to read opponents and decipher their particular playing designs and behaviors. This ability enables players to achieve insight into their particular opponents' arms, enabling all of them to regulate their own strategies appropriately. Observing body language, wagering patterns, and spoken cues are all important the different parts of successfully reading opponents in poker.

Managing Bankroll
Effective money administration is key to sustained success in poker. People must set obvious limits on the investing, only gambling with money they could afford to lose. It is wise to separate poker funds from private funds also to preserve a stringent budget. By handling their bankroll wisely, people can mitigate dangers while making well-informed decisions without dropping into the traps of careless wagering.

Strategic Decision-Making
Strategic decision-making has reached the core of poker strategies. People need certainly to analyze multiple facets, like the strength of one's own hand, table characteristics, place, as well as the behavior of opponents. As an example, adopting an aggressive method a very good idea whenever keeping powerful cards, as it can intimidate opponents and force them to fold. Conversely, an even more traditional strategy are appropriate whenever dealt weaker arms, restricting possible losings. Finally, the ability to adjust and work out strategic decisions according to these facets is essential for success.

Bluffing and Deception
A well-executed bluff can be a powerful device in poker strategy, allowing people to win containers with weaker arms. Bluffing involves deceiving opponents giving all of them false impressions regarding the player's hand power or intentions. However, bluffing ought to be approached cautiously and selectively, as excessive bluffing can diminish its effectiveness and lead to monetary losings.

Acknowledging and Exploiting Habits
Understanding patterns in opponents' behavior and betting can provide valuable insights to their methods. Skilled people can exploit these habits by adjusting unique tactics properly. If a person continuously increases pre-flop but regularly folds after the flop, various other people can exploit this predictability by modifying unique methods of make use of the situation. Recognizing and exploiting such patterns can give players a significant side at the poker dining table.

Conclusion
Establishing efficient poker techniques is a consistent process that requires a variety of skill, understanding, and adaptability. By knowing the online game, reading opponents, handling money, and making strategic decisions, people can enhance their chances of success. Moreover, mastering the skill of bluffing and exploiting patterns adds another layer of complexity to at least one's poker strategy. Ultimately, a sensible and adaptable strategy, coupled with continuous understanding and experience, can guarantee a player's long-term profitability and enjoyment of this game.
